  • Top Dog Richard was recently called out to a property on a Friday due to a blocked kitchen sink. The sink simply wouldn’t drain and was causing headaches for the family, especially going into a busy weekend.

In this VLOG, Rich shows us what was causing the blockage and how he unclogged it using his specialised equipment.

EVERYTHING BUT THE KITCHEN SINK

A quick check of the various drains in the house verified that the blockage was contained to the kitchen sink, as this was the only one backing up. A further investigation found that the overflow gully located on the other side of the home was also backflowing, leading Rich to believe that the gully pipe was blocked, rather than the shorter kitchen waste pipe.
The gully pipe was situated under the slab of the house, running the entire width of the home and the blockage could be anywhere along that pipe.

MORE THAN TAKING THE PLUNGE

The first step the Plumbdog team will take is to use a plunger down the gully pipe to see if the blockage can be dispersed. This can lower the water level, making it easier to use other equipment. Plumbdog will never stop at using just a plunger, as further investigation is always required for blockages and this would be considered a quick fix, not a permanent one.

GREASE IS THE WORD

The next step involves feeding a drain jetter 2-3 metres down the gully pipe to clear out any immediate build-up. Rich then switched to his rigid nano cam/CCTV, but the camera lens was quickly covered in grease, confirming that the blockage was due to fats and oils being washed down the kitchen sink.
To prevent any mess inside the home, a towel was placed in the kitchen sink to avoid any splashback that may occur during the next step.
A rear-facing jetter was then fed through the gully pipe, assisted by the CCTV camera to monitor the progress. Metre by metre, the grease was cleared all the way up to the kitchen sink waste pipe.
While retracting the CCTV, it was clear that the gully pipe was now free of any grease build-up and the kitchen sink was draining with ease again.

We were called out just for a blocked bathtub plumbing issue, the usual suspect would have been tree roots but after attempting drain cleaning with the high pressure water jetter and CCTV, it became clear that something unusual was going on.

This is a perfect example of things that could go wrong with the plumbing causing a blocked bathtub. It wasn’t blocked tree roots on this occasion, the waste pipe had completely come away from the bath waste.  The client reports that they have been at the property for around 4 years and have had this problem since they first moved in and it’s now clear why.

We were called out to a property in Beeliar, WA on this occasion and with blocked drains being our specialty, we sniffed out immediately that something was a stray.

Water from the kitchen and laundry were backing up immediately and sewerage water was leaking out of the overflow gully at the back of the kitchen window. Where we sniffed that something wasn’t right was that the rest of the house was functioning perfectly normally with water draining without any issues.

  • Plunging – Yes other plumbers plunge as well but do they do it right and then do they go the next step to adequately clean and clear the pathway to really allow all of the debris to clear? Quite often if all you do is plunge, all you do is dislodge the current problem area but push the problem further down the pipe which means the problem comes back down the track.

WHAT ARE SEPTIC TANKS?

Septic tanks are underwater wastewater treatment structures which wastewater from household plumbing such as kitchen drains, laundries and bathrooms are collected. The septic system then treats the wastewater.

Septic tanks are commonly found in properties in more rural areas and properties that are not connected to the centralised sewerage system which explains why we’re up in the hills today.

CCTV & NaviTrack Gear

When working with CCTV in drains, we tend to have a rough idea where we are heading when inspecting whether sniffing out with our experienced noses or by having an understanding of the plumbing plans of a property but there are times when locating pipes, access points or in this case septic tanks can get tricky. One special piece of gear we never leave our kennel without is our NaviTrack.

Rather than explaining how it all works, check out the video at [2:10] where Darius shows us how it works in a live scenario. The short version is while we have our camera in the drains below the ground, we have a way to find where the camera using our NaviTrack.
